Position Description

ATSG is seeking a cleared Program Analyst III professional for an immediate need in Washington, DC. The Global Readiness Unit (GRU) is responsible for ensuring accountability of all FBI personnel serving overseas. Accountability is accomplished through support and monitoring of software and hardware tracking devices. GRU maintains and supports a database of information related to Personnel Recovery equipment and information. GRU staffs an Accountability Watch Desk, hosted in SIOC, which provides 7 days of coverage to support FBI personnel overseas. The watch desk can assist with Phoenix installations, testing of equipment, and respond to alerts generated by monitored devices. In addition, GRU coordinates with SIOC, TTU, and other internal and external partners to ensure the best and most effective methods are employed to ensure the safety and security of FBI personnel overseas.
